Output 1612823cfae3a72c08fdab87c8f62d8439ce997188c0d03cd53f58022773bef3:2

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d34d94063f30d35f36f0896bf17a75bf49baaeb OP_EQUAL
address
3BeStSXzqhHkNvPx3jcwUpUEEesBRixg1S
transaction
1612823cfae3a72c08fdab87c8f62d8439ce997188c0d03cd53f58022773bef3
spent
true